AOS! Your Favorite Sunday Barkada is Back on Television! Sundays | 12:45 PM | GMA 7

The fun and all-out entertainment continues as GMA Network’s musicalcomedy-variety program All-Out Sundays: The Stay Home Party airs simultaneously on television and online via the network’s official social media pages with a new time slot at 12:45PM.

Meanwhile, Kapuso actress and recording artist Bianca Umali launched her debut single Kahit Kailan in the show with Mikee Quintos and Rodjun Cruz.

The AOS barkada gathered for a fun game dubbed as Mass Dancing were artists grooved to the rhythm of the most iconic ‘90s hit songs.
